* ra: optimistically color only one node at a timeConnor Abbott2014-08-131-35/+22
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Before, when we encountered a situation where we had to optimistically color a node, we would immediately give up and push all the remaining nodes on the stack in the order of their index - which is a random, and potentially not optimal, order. Instead, choose one node to optimistically color in ra_select(), and then once we've optimistically colored it, keep on going as normal in the hopes that we've opened up more avenues for the normal select phase to make progress. In cases with high register pressure, this helps make the order we push things on the stack much better, and therefore increase the chance that we can allocate successfully. total instructions in shared programs: 4545447 -> 4545401 (-0.00%) instructions in affected programs: 1353 -> 1307 (-3.40%) GAINED: 124 LOST: 6 Signed-off-by: Connor Abbott <connor.abbott@intel.com> Reviewed-by: Eric Anholt <eric@anholt.net>
* ra: don't consider nodes for spilling we don't need toConnor Abbott2014-08-131-40/+11
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Previously, we would consider any optimistically colored nodes for spilling. However, spilling any optimistically colored nodes below the node that we failed to color on the stack wouldn't help us make progress, since it wouldn't help with allowing us to find a color for the node currently failing to get colored. Only consider nodes which were above the failing node on the stack for spilling, which simplifies the logic, and comment the code better so people know what's going on here. No shader-db changes with BRW_MAX_GRF reduced to 90 (or with the normal number of GRF's). Signed-off-by: Connor Abbott <connor.abbott@intel.com> Reviewed-by: Eric Anholt <eric@anholt.net>
* ra: make the p, q test more efficientConnor Abbott2014-08-131-7/+26
| | | | | | | | | | | | | We can store the q total that pq_test() would've calculated in the node itself, updating it when we add a node to the stack. This way, we only have to walk the adjacency list when we push a node on the stack (i.e. when the p, q test succeeds) instead of every time we do the p, q test. No difference in shader-db run times, but I'm keeping this in because the q total that it calculates will also be used in the next few commits. Signed-off-by: Connor Abbott <connor.abbott@intel.com> Reviewed-by: Eric Anholt <eric@anholt.net>
* ra: cleanup the public APIConnor Abbott2014-08-135-13/+10
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| Previously, there were 3 entrypoints into parts of the actual allocator, and an API called ra_allocate_no_spills() that called all 3. Nobody would ever want to call any of the 3 entrypoints by themselves, so everybody just used ra_allocate_no_spills(). So just make them static functions, and while we're at it rename ra_allocate_no_spills() to ra_allocate() since there's no equivalent "with spills," because the backend is supposed to handle spilling. Signed-off-by: Connor Abbott <connor.abbott@intel.com> Reviewed-by: Eric Anholt <eric@anholt.net> Reviewed-by: Kenneth Graunke <kenneth@whitecape.org>
